    I agree about the over-watering suggestion (that or its been kept in a really cold place).

    It might be saveable, and again you have made the suggestion I would put forward. Cut LOW down, way past the rotting / mushy tips. Basically you need to cut into healthy cane / stem to trigger it to produce additional "shoots".
